KEY PURPOSE OF JOB:

Reporting to and assisting, the Education Services Officer, the Assistant Education Officer is responsible for the daily supervision and administration of Gallery Assistants in relation to education programming and events and individual work programmes.

The post holder has responsibility for organising cover for Front of House (Reception and Shop) areas as required. Responsibilities include ensuring staff and public safety and the security and cleanliness of facilities. He/she will be responsible for compiling a daily rota which allocates specific tasks to staff.

The post holder will also assist the Education Services Officer in the development of education support materials and related promotional materials in regard to visitor programming, education programming and special events. In the absence of the Education Services Officer duties will involve the supervision of education programmes and events.

The post holder will assume any other duties as may be assigned by the Education Services Officer, including cover for sickness leave, annual leave or staff vacancies.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ES

The post holder may not perform all of the listed duties and/or may be required to perform additional or different duties from those listed below to address business needs and changing business practices.

Supervise gallery staff on a daily basis in relation to bookings, programmes and events requirements.

Plan staffing needs and supervise individual staff work programmes. This includes cover for other Front of House operations such as reception and shop cover.

The post holder may also be required to cover these areas including, on occasion, casual Duty Officer duties. Maintain administration systems such as daily rota, records of leave / sickness absence and report on these as directed to the Education Services Officer.

Maintain visitor, stock / inventory, bookings and mailing, records and report on these as directed.

Give guided tours, talks and demonstrations at internal and external events.

Provide creative direction to Gallery Assistants in devising workshops to support programming and events. Reading up on background / research material and ensuring that Gallery Assistants have the knowledge and training necessary to deliver programming.

To assist with the setting up of spaces for exhibitions and events as directed. This may involve the carrying of equipment or furniture. This may involve weekend or evening work and an interchange of duties with other staff.

Assist the Education Services Officer in the development of programming and events and in the creation of support materials for these. This includes development of promotional materials and utilization of social media for marking purposes.

Supervise the cleaning, maintenance and security of areas for which responsibility is given. This includes highlighting deficiencies to the Education Services Officer and taking corrective action.

Accept and process income from events and supervise the handling of monies by Gallery Assistants.

To operate an Interchange of duties with the Assistant Education Officer (Castle Gardens) to cover sickness, holiday leave in order to ensure that the quality of Education Services is maintained.

Ensure all Health and Safety legislation, published relevant guidelines and Council Health and Safety policies are complied with in relation to the services and activities of the facility.

The post holder is also responsible for staff familiarization with Risk Assessments and making sure staff are briefed on these as required.

Any other duties related to the post as directed.
